Transaction 41b2456f818c17c3f516266e64973b384b852fcb188aca12896c3853d7b417a8

1 Input
2 Outputs
  • 41b2456f818c17c3f516266e64973b384b852fcb188aca12896c3853d7b417a8:0
  • value  18471691
    address  1PvX8mrkQSEhNCbhF834ycitnkaEMa6EZd
  • 41b2456f818c17c3f516266e64973b384b852fcb188aca12896c3853d7b417a8:1
  • value  870300
    address  165eqigEVkqRF6YpgBc1YfqubdQSazHrkE